Decoding the Keyboard: The Hidden Anatomy of QWERTY Rows The sequence looks like a cryptic password or a technical error. It is actually the entire standard QWERTY keyboard layout typed out row by row from left to right, with each character doubled.
To understand why these specific rows exist in this order, we have to look back to the 19th century. The QWERTY layout was patented by Christopher Latham Sholes in 1878 for the Sholes and Glidden typewriter.
A popular myth suggests QWERTY was designed to deliberately slow human typing speeds down. Modern linguistic and historical analysis shows this is false. The layout was designed to optimize the mechanical efficiency of the machine, allowing humans to type faster overall without constantly stopping to unjam keys. 3. Ergonomics and Muscle Memory
